El Topo
It's an older advant-garde style western made by a Chilean occultist. It's an allegorical western that represents a spiritual quest. The main character searches the desert for masters to duel with, each master representing different spiritual ideas.
To the average person, it's going to be one fucking wierd movie. Hands down my favorite movie ever. A close second being another film by the same director, called The Holy Mountain.

Repo Man
It's from 1984 and has Emilio Estaves and Harry Dean Stanton in the main roles. Sci-fi ish with comedy. Great early 80s southern California hardcore for the soundtrack. Definitely worth a watch, even if the trailer is fucking goofy.

The Memphis Belle. WWII story of the Memphis Belle, a B-17 bomber, and her crew on their final mission. I like it because of the historical aspect, but I also love stuff involving the air war over europe during WWII.
